Dance (I)
Henri Matisse (French, 1869–1954)
Paris, Boulevard des Invalides, early 1909. Oil on canvas, 8' 6 1/2" x 12' 9 1/2" (259.7 x 390.1 cm). Gift of Nelson A. Rockefeller in honor of Alfred H. Barr, Jr.
Collection work meeting criteria specified in Introduction.
201.1963
The artist
[Gertrude Stein, Paris]
Pierre Matisse Gallery, New York. 1936 – [1939]
Valentine Gallery (Valentine Dudensing), New York. By 1939
Walter P. Chrysler, Jr., New York. Purchased from Valentine Gallery, 1939 – 1963
Nelson A. Rockefeller, New York. Purchased from Chrysler through Sidney Janis Gallery, agent, 1963
The Museum of Modern Art, New York. Gift of Nelson A. Rockefeller in honor of Alfred H. Barr, Jr., 1963
